Creating AI tools that foster user self-determination

Creating AI tools that foster user self-determination involves developing systems that prioritize autonomy, personal agency, and decision-making control for users. This approach ensures that users can make informed choices, customize their experiences, and retain ownership of their data and interactions with AI systems. Here’s how to design AI tools with self-determination in mind:

1. Transparent and Understandable Interfaces

One of the core principles for fostering self-determination is clarity. AI tools should present information in a way that users can easily understand. If users don’t understand how a tool works or what decisions the AI is making, they cannot make informed choices about how to interact with it. Clear and transparent interfaces help demystify AI processes and make users feel more in control.

Key Features:

  • Simple language and clear explanations of AI processes.

  • Visual aids such as progress indicators or explanatory pop-ups.

  • User-facing documentation and tutorials on AI behavior.

2. Personalization and Customization Options

Allowing users to customize AI tools helps them tailor the experience to their preferences, needs, and goals. Self-determined individuals should feel empowered to set their preferences on how they interact with the tool, whether that involves adjusting settings, defining input/output parameters, or even setting boundaries on what the AI can or cannot do.

Examples:

  • Customizable AI behavior, like adjusting tone or complexity based on the user’s comfort level.

  • Setting control over how much data the AI has access to or how long it retains data.

  • Option for users to turn off certain features or modify defaults.

3. Clear Control over Data Usage

Data is central to many AI systems, but users should always have control over their personal information. Implementing features that give users direct control over what data is collected, how it is stored, and whether it is shared can significantly enhance self-determination.

Best Practices:

  • Provide an easy way to view and manage personal data, like a dashboard.

  • Allow users to opt-in or opt-out of data collection features.

  • Implement “forget me” features, where users can delete their data from the system.

4. Feedback Mechanisms and User Empowerment

AI tools should include intuitive feedback mechanisms that let users know the consequences of their interactions. This means not only being able to give input but also receiving real-time feedback about how their choices affect the system’s behavior.

Examples:

  • Regular prompts for feedback and explicit consent (e.g., asking users if they want to refine AI outputs based on previous actions).

  • Providing users with insights into how their choices are impacting AI-generated results, such as an explanation of why certain recommendations are made.

  • Tools that learn and adapt to user input over time, making the user feel like they are teaching the system rather than being taught by it.

5. Bias Reduction and Inclusivity

For self-determination to thrive, AI must be fair and inclusive. Users should feel confident that the AI is not undermining their autonomy through bias or exclusionary practices. Bias in AI algorithms can create systems that unintentionally limit options or opportunities for certain user groups.

Strategies:

  • Implement regular audits and testing for algorithmic fairness and inclusivity.

  • Provide diverse, unbiased training datasets.

  • Allow users to provide input on how bias might be affecting their experience and enable them to flag or report problematic behavior.

6. AI as a Collaborative Tool, Not a Dictator

AI tools should be positioned as helpers that assist and enhance user decision-making, not tools that make decisions for them. When AI systems offer suggestions, users should always have the final say on whether or not to act on them. Providing a collaborative, user-centric environment where AI respects user decisions will reinforce feelings of self-determination.

Features to Consider:

  • Providing recommendations with the option to accept, reject, or ask for alternative options.

  • Empowering users with the option to override AI-generated actions.

  • Ensuring users can easily switch between automated and manual modes.

7. Respect for Autonomy in Decision-Making

Self-determined users should always have the power to choose how much influence an AI has over their decisions. AI should not “force” actions but instead offer options, perspectives, and alternatives. For instance, an AI could suggest a course of action, but the final decision should be up to the user, allowing them to weigh the options based on their own priorities and values.

Possible Implementations:

  • Offering a “guidance” mode, where AI presents options and assists the decision-making process without taking full control.

  • Implementing a “pause” feature for users to step back and reconsider if they feel overwhelmed or unsure.

8. Ethical AI Design and Accountability

Lastly, fostering self-determination means ensuring that AI systems are ethically designed and accountable. Users should feel that they are engaging with tools that respect their rights, and that there are mechanisms in place for holding AI accountable in cases of misuse.

Approaches:

  • Clear user agreements that inform them of the ethical standards adhered to by the AI tool.

  • Transparent policies regarding what happens if things go wrong (e.g., what recourse a user has if an AI tool misbehaves).

  • Including a method for users to report issues and get support if the system’s actions undermine their autonomy.

Conclusion

AI tools designed with user self-determination in mind allow individuals to feel empowered and respected in their interactions with technology. By offering transparency, control, feedback, inclusivity, and respect for autonomy, AI can help users retain a sense of agency in their digital experiences. This approach ultimately leads to systems that are not only more user-friendly but also more ethical and aligned with human values.
